Gigabyte XV23-ZU0-AAJ1 AI GPU Server Overview
The Gigabyte XV23-ZU0-AAJ1 AI GPU Server is a powerful AI, visual computing, and high-performance computing platform built on the innovative NVIDIA MGX™ modular server architecture. Designed for AI training, AI inference, HPC, and enterprise workloads, this server combines the processing power of AMD EPYC™ processors with support for up to four high-performance PCIe Gen5 GPUs. It provides exceptional scalability, flexibility, and computing performance for modern data centers and AI environments. The Gigabyte XV23-ZU0-AAJ1 AI GPU Server supports up to four NVIDIA H200 NVL PCIe GPUs with NVLink connectivity or NVIDIA RTX PRO 6000 Blackwell Server Edition GPUs, enabling accelerated AI processing and advanced visual computing. With DDR5 memory, PCIe Gen5 expansion, enterprise networking, and redundant power architecture, this server is optimized for demanding AI and HPC workloads.

Key Features
- Supports up to 4 x Dual-Slot Gen5 GPUs
- Supports 4 x NVIDIA H200 NVL PCIe GPUs with 2-way NVLink Bridges
- Supports 4 x NVIDIA RTX PRO 6000 Blackwell Server Edition GPUs
- NVIDIA MGX™ Modular Server Design
- Single AMD EPYC™ 9005/9004 Series Processor
- 12-Channel DDR5 RDIMM Architecture
- 12 DDR5 DIMM Slots
- Dual ROM Architecture
- 2 x 10Gb/s LAN Ports via Intel® X550-AT2
- 2 x 2.5" Gen5 NVMe Hot-Swap Bays
- 2 x M.2 Slots with PCIe Gen5 x4 Interface
- 4 x FHFL PCIe Gen5 x16 Slots for GPUs
- 2 x FHFL PCIe Gen5 x16 Slots for NVIDIA ConnectX®-7 NICs
- 1 x FHFL PCIe Gen5 x16 Slot for NVIDIA® BlueField®-3 DPUs
- 3+1 2000W 80 PLUS Titanium Redundant Power Supplies
- Enterprise-Class Cooling Architecture
